OPSS- Cost of Business Compliance Study
Notice Description
The aim of the proposed research project is to address the gaps in OPSS's evidence base on the costs of Business Compliance with the regulations that OPSS holds policy responsibility for. 'Cost of Business Compliance' refers to the specific activities that businesses must undertake to bring a product to the market.
Lot Information
Lot 1
The project will be divided into 2 Phases, the Supplier shall conduct initial research and set out a proposed survey methodology design to be used in Phase 2. Phase 2, the Supplier shall conduct a survey of a sample of 10,000 UK manufacturers in scope of OPSS regulation.
